Hezbollah Leader Meets with Iran’s FM: Resistance Will Frustrate Israeli Schemes in Lebanon

Hezbollah Secretary General Sheikh Naim Qassem met with Iranian Foreign Minister Dr. Abbas Araghchi and his accompanying delegation, in the presence of Ambassador Mojtaba Amani.

The meeting included a comprehensive discussion on regional and global developments, and their implications for countries in the region.

Sheikh Naim Qassem spoke about the ongoing US-Israeli aggression and the Israeli non-compliance with the ceasefire agreement signed in November 2024, despite Lebanon’s commitment and implementation of its responsibilities south of the Litani River. This confirms the enemy’s expansionist intentions, as stated by Netanyahu about “Greater Israel”.

He said: “The Israeli enemy will not achieve its goals by continuing aggression, given the people’s resilience, resistance, and commitment to liberating the land and returning to villages and cities in the South. We will continue to cooperate with the state and army to expel the occupation, stop aggression, free prisoners, rebuild, and build the state.”

Dr. Araghchi said: “Iran wants to strengthen its relationship with Lebanon, like relations between friendly states. The accompanying economic delegation aims to enhance cooperation in various fields.”

He added: “Despite the siege and sanctions on Iran, the state’s and people’s will has led to resilience and addressing the field reality. The government has taken measures that will have effects soon, God willing. Threats won’t work with Iran, depriving it of its right to peaceful nuclear energy and developing its defense capabilities. We will continue to strengthen Iran’s pride and power, led by Imam Khamenei, in facing challenges.”
